An energy audit service involves a thorough assessment of a property’s energy use and efficiency. Skilled service providers analyze how energy is consumed throughout a home or commercial building, identifying areas where energy is wasted or used inefficiently. This process typically includes inspecting insulation, windows, heating and cooling systems, lighting, and appliances to pinpoint specific issues that may be driving up energy bills. The goal is to provide property owners with a clear understanding of their energy consumption patterns and actionable recommendations to improve overall efficiency.

Energy audits help address common problems such as high utility costs, uneven indoor temperatures, drafts, and poor insulation. Many properties experience energy loss through gaps, leaks, or outdated systems that can be costly and uncomfortable. By pinpointing these issues, local contractors can recommend targeted solutions like sealing leaks, upgrading insulation, or replacing inefficient appliances. The overview below groups typical Energy Audit Service proj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in your area.

In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.

Basic Energy Audits - these typically cost between $250 and $600 for many smaller, routine assessments. Most residential audits fall within this range, providing a detailed analysis of energy use and inefficiencies.

Comprehensive Inspections - more extensive audits that include additional testing and detailed reports generally range from $600 to $1,200. Larger homes or complex systems can push costs toward the higher end of this band.

Follow-up Evaluations - after initial recommendations are implemented, follow-up assessments usually cost between $150 and $400. Many projects in this category are smaller and fall into the lower part of this range.

Full System Reassessments - for significant upgrades or complete system overhauls, costs can reach $2,000 or more, with larger, more complex projects potentially exceeding $5,000. These are less common and typically involve extensive work by local contractors.

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.
